On Thu, 2 Mar 1995, Jeff J. Liston wrote about "The Parasaurians."
I've got it, and can dig it up if necessary.
The island in the story was a "hunting preserve" experience for the
ultra-rich. You paid big bucks for the privilege of shooting at
free-ranging ROBOT dinosaurs, which were programmed to behave "naturally"
- in the opinions of the programmers - including attacks on the hunters.
All well and good, but a renegade scientist (don't you just hate those
naughty renegade scientists?) was trying to recreate actual, living
dinosaurs, using the robot project as cover.
Actually about C-grade fiction, but I kept it because of the dinos.
